Section-Wise Breakdown: Anatomy of a National Collapse
The highly detailed operational tracking data provided by federal aviation authorities definitively exposes exactly how this Charleston-based disruption mutated into a nationwide crisis:
The Charleston Epicenter: 23 Disrupted Flights The massive travel chaos officially documented at Charleston International Airport reflects a highly significant, incredibly volatile operational disruption. With a total of 23 severely disrupted flights (13 absolute cancellations and 10 delays), the impact completely overwhelmed the four major operating airlines. Charleston itself experienced catastrophic cancellation rates aggressively ranging from 3% to 4%. The concentration of these massive disruptions directly among heavily relied-upon regional and mainline carriers explicitly demonstrates how even minor operational challenges at South Carolina's busiest gateway instantly break flight schedules, engineering massive missed connections and horrific extended airport waits.
Airline Impact: Delta and Endeavor Lead the Collapse The disruption profile explicitly shows that Delta and its regional affiliates absorbed the absolute highest level of network destruction. Delta Air Lines recorded the highest outright failure rate, suffering 6 scrubbed flights and 5 delays, effectively making them the primary architect of the airportās disrupted operations. Endeavor Air (DAL) closely followed, absorbing 4 cancelled flights and 1 severe delay. Regional operators also choked under the pressure; Republic Airways absorbed 2 cancelled flights, and PSA Airlines (AAL) recorded 1 cancellation alongside 4 severe delays.
National Route Destruction: The New York Connection The most terrifying aspect of the Charleston failure is the massive geographic spread of the delay shockwave, particularly heavily hitting the Northeast. The largest share of cancellations came directly from routes connected to New York City, where LaGuardia explicitly accounted for 2 cancelled flights (representing an incredible 28% of its scheduled operations in the dataset), alongside 1 cancelled flight into John F. Kennedy (JFK).
Furthermore, the impacted cities included massive domestic hubs such as Washington (affecting both Reagan National and Dulles), MinneapolisāSaint Paul (1 cancelled), Atlanta (1 cancelled), Chicago (1 cancelled), Nashville, Baltimore, Charlotte, DallasāFort Worth, Detroit, Fort Lauderdale, Houston, Austin, Boston, Denver, and St. Louis. This massive spread explicitly destroyed schedules linking the East Coast, the Midwest, and the Southern United States.
Operational Details: The Factual Flight Cancellation Matrix
To provide exact, factual clarity on the immense operational scale of the Charleston meltdown, aviation analysts have mapped the specific airline failures. The following factual matrix exactly details the precise breakdown of cancellations and delays by carrier:
Flight Cancellations
| Airline | Cancelled Flights | Delayed Flights |
|---|---|---|
| Delta Air Lines | 6 | 5 |
| Endeavor Air (DAL) | 4 | 1 |
| Republic | 2 | 0 |
| PSA Airlines (AAL) | 1 | 4 |
| Total | 13 | 10 |
Data reflects the confirmed flight cancellations and delays officially recorded during the massive June 16, 2026 aviation meltdown centered at Charleston International Airport. (Source: FlightAware)

Industry Analysis: The Fragility of Interconnected Networks
Aviation analysts closely monitoring this massive event emphasize that the Charleston meltdown proves the terrifying vulnerability of interconnected airline networks to localized operational challenges. Because regional carriers like Endeavor, Republic, and PSA operate tightly synchronized schedules explicitly designed to feed massive mainline hubs like Delta, a cancellation at a regional node instantly starves the national grid. When 13 flights are suddenly cancelled in South Carolina, aircraft and crew are left violently out of position, forcing airlines to frantically reposition assets to save the broader domestic schedule, leaving passengers to suffer the logistical consequences.
